    • How to Knit the Bobble Stitch. by We Are Knitters. Bobble stitch is a decorative stitch that is usually worked with stockinette stitch. To knit the bobble stitch you need to cast on an odd number of stitches so that the bobbles are offset from each other.

    There are countless tutorials and books, but if you know someone who does this type of needlework, take advantage of a lesson with the person to spend time together and learn a new hobby at the same time. With your newfound skills, you can make a cap, scarf, headband, washcloths, blankets, and more.

    If you enjoy detailed work, you can tie your own flies for friends who fish, or for your own use. You’ll need some feathers and line, good tools, and focused task lighting.

    The task is simple at its core, but one that is overflowing with creative opportunities. Head to home improvement or floor covering stores. They often are eager to dispose of pulled samples or extra boxes of ceramic tile. At home, break up the pieces with a hammer or create more detailed cuts with a tile clipper or even a wet saw.     Once you master the technique of sewing, you’ll be unstoppable in the DIY realm. You can make clothes, pillowcases, curtains, table cloths, cloth napkins, pillows, and so much more.

    This craft is much more than simply putting pictures into an album. It’s art. Scrapbooking uses a variety of papers and stickers to pull together a design on each page.     The art of origami has certainly been around long enough to qualify as a skill handed down through the generations. Start with a kit or look up some detailed designs online and source the paper yourself. Your completed designs can be added to gifts or displayed and it’s a great way to get kids involved in crafting too.

    It’s surprisingly easy to etch glass, although the chemicals in products like Armour Etch require some safety precautions such as a well-ventilated space. With some stencils you make yourself or buy from a craft store, you can create personalized designs or messages on vases, glasses, mirrors, and other surfaces.
